程序员如何提高自己的代码可读性?

在软件开发的领域,代码的可读性是衡量一个程序员技术水平的重要标准之一。良好的代码可读性不仅能帮助团队成员更好地理解代码,还能提高开发效率,降低后期维护成本。那么,程序员如何提高自己的代码可读性呢?本文将从以下几个方面进行探讨。

一、命名规范

1. 有意义的变量名和函数名

(1)使用简洁明了的单词描述变量和函数的功能,避免使用缩写或缩写词组。

(2)遵循驼峰命名法(camelCase)或下划线命名法(snake_case),提高代码的可读性。

2. 避免使用单字母变量名

单字母变量名在代码中容易造成混淆,特别是在循环或嵌套循环中。例如,ijk等变量名在代码中难以区分。

二、代码结构

1. 模块化

将代码划分为多个模块,每个模块负责一个功能。模块之间通过接口进行通信,降低模块间的耦合度。

2. 代码缩进

使用统一的缩进格式,提高代码的可读性。常见的缩进格式有4个空格、2个空格或Tab键。

3. 代码注释

(1)必要的注释

对复杂或难以理解的代码进行注释,帮助其他开发者理解。

(2)避免过度注释

注释过多会影响代码的可读性,应尽量减少不必要的注释。

三、编程风格

1. 遵循编程规范

遵循团队或项目的编程规范,提高代码的一致性。

2. 避免使用复杂的语法

尽量使用简单的语法,避免使用复杂的语法结构,降低代码的可读性。

3. 代码复用

尽量复用已有的代码,避免重复编写相同的代码。

四、工具和技巧

1. 使用代码格式化工具

使用代码格式化工具(如Prettier、ESLint等)自动格式化代码,提高代码的可读性。

2. 使用代码审查工具

使用代码审查工具(如GitLab、Jenkins等)对代码进行审查,发现潜在的问题。

3. 学习优秀的代码

阅读优秀的开源项目代码,学习其编程风格和设计模式。

五、案例分析

以下是一个简单的Python代码示例,展示了如何提高代码的可读性:

# 原始代码
for i in range(10):
print(i)

# 改进后的代码
for i in range(1, 11):
print(i)

在改进后的代码中,我们将range(10)改为range(1, 11),使得循环的起始值和结束值更加清晰。

总结

提高代码的可读性是程序员必备的技能。通过遵循命名规范、优化代码结构、遵循编程风格、使用工具和技巧等方法,我们可以提高代码的可读性,降低后期维护成本,提高开发效率。在软件开发过程中,不断学习和实践,提高自己的代码可读性,将有助于成为一名优秀的程序员。

猜你喜欢:猎头发单平台